Anginetti Cookies Recipe

Italian cookie


Ingredients:

1/2 cup sugar
6 tbsp butter, room temp
2 tsp vanilla
1 tsp lemon zest
3 large eggs
2 cups flour
2 tsp baking powder

Icing

1/2 tsp butter
1 1/2 cups powder sugar
1 tbsp water
1 tbsp lemon juice
colored sprinkles

Directions:

oven 350 degrees, parchment paper
Beat sugar vanilla, lemon zest and butter
Beat in one egg at a time
Stir in baking powder
Cover and refrigerate for 1 hour

To form Knots, roll dough into logs about 5 inch long
Roll into knots

Bake 15 minutes until golden brown

Make icing and dip cookies into icing and add sprinkles

Number Of Servings:

about 20 knots
